You are conducting an informal study in which, for a month, you play a particular song just before you serve dinner to your best

friend. Eventually, you play just the song to see what will happen, and your friend begins to salivate and says that she has hunger pains. In this scenario, what is the unconditioned response

The salivation of the friend in response to the food is the unconditioned response in the given condition.

<h3>What is unconditioned response?</h3>

An automated response which is given to a stimulus action is known as an unconditioned response. It is involuntary in nature, and works as per the reflexes of the person giving such response.
